Step 1: Assessment and Planning
Our team will arrive at your home quickly to assess the damage and create a customized plan to remove the water and dry out your home. We’ll get to work ASAP, so you can start recovering.
Step 2: Water Removal and Extraction
Using powerful pumps and specialized equipment, our team will quickly remove standing water from your home and its contents. Don’t let water sit – we’ll get it out fast.
Step 3: Drying and Dehumidification
With the water removed, our team will use industrial-grade dehumidifiers and fans to dry out your home and its contents. We’ll get your home dry, and your life back to normal.
Step 4: Sanitizing and Disinfecting
Finally, our team will sanitize and disinfect your home to prevent any lingering mold or mildew growth. We’ll leave your home safe and healthy.
Step 5: Final Inspection and Cleanup
Once the job is complete, our team will conduct a thorough inspection to ensure everything is in order. We’ll leave your home looking like new.

Roof Leak Water Removal vs. DIY: When To Call a Professional
| Situation | DIY? | Call a Pro? | Why |
|---|---|---|---|
| Small leak in a single room | Yes | No | DIY is fine for small, contained leaks. Call a pro for bigger jobs. |
| Multiple rooms affected by water damage | No | Yes | For bigger jobs, call a pro to ensure thorough drying and removal. |
| Structural damage to your home’s foundation | No | Yes | Structural damage needs professional expertise to ensure your home’s safety. |
| High humidity or dampness in your home | No | Yes | Our pros can help with humidity and dampness issues to prevent further damage. |
| Water damage to your home’s electrical system | No | Yes | Water damage to your electrical system is a safety hazard – call a pro right away. |
| Water damage to your home’s insulation or drywall | No | Yes | Our pros can help with water damage to insulation and drywall. |
Remember, with roof leak water removal, it’s always best to err on the side of caution. If you’re unsure about the severity of the damage or whether you can handle it yourself, call a pro for peace of mind.
Roof Leak Water Removal Cost in Owasso, OK
The cost of roof leak water removal in Owasso, OK can vary depending on the severity and size of the affected area, as well as local conditions. Call us for a free estimate, and we’ll work with you to get your home back to normal.
| Service | Typical Price Range | What Affects Cost |
|---|---|---|
| Water removal and extraction | $500 – $2,500 | Size of affected area, severity of damage |
| Drying and dehumidification | $300 – $1,500 | Size of affected area, type of equipment used |
| Sanitizing and disinfecting | $200 – $1,000 | Size of affected area, type of equipment used |
| Final inspection and cleanup | Free | Our team will ensure everything is in order |
| More services (e.g., insulation replacement) | $100 – $1,000 | Size of affected area, type of service required |
| Emergency response and assessment | Free | Our team will arrive quickly to assess the damage |
